A young music fan who had dreamed of seeing Bad Bunny live fulfilled her wish from beyond the grave after her mum took her photo to a concert.
Young Yadira Montes from Peru passed away a few weeks ago, before she had ever got to see the Puerto Rican rapper.
Family friend DJ Peligro – real named Markos Vasquez – took to social media to explain that he had been hired to play at Yadira’s quinceanera some years ago.
A quinceanera is a coming-out ball for girls who have reached their 15th birthday. It is celebrated in Latin America and in Latino communities elsewhere.
It was there that DJ Peligro had learnt that Yadira was a mega fan of Puerto Rican rapper Bad Bunny.
After he learnt of her untimely death, he gifted her mother a ticket for one of the reggaeton star’s concerts at the National Stadium in Lima on 13th November.
Yadira’s mother broke netizens’ hearts after images emerged showing her attending the gig with a photo of her smiling daughter.
DJ Peligro wrote online: “RIP, Yadira, enjoy your wish in heaven, thank you for following my work and giving me your friendship.”
